A flaw was found in fence agents that rely on SSH/Telnet. This
vulnerability can allow a Remote Code Execution (RCE) primitive by
supplying an arbitrary command to execute in the --ssh-path/βtelnet-path
arguments. A low-privilege user, for example, a user with developer access,
can create a specially crafted FenceAgentsRemediation for a fence agent
supportingΒ --ssh-path/βtelnet-path arguments to execute arbitrary
commands on the operatorβs pod. This RCE leads to a privilege escalation,
first as the service account running the operator, then to another service
account with cluster-admin privileges.
